FROM THE NORTH

(From "N.Z. Truth's" Auckland Rep.) J^ATALiO is a speedy trotter,' but '**' erratic. J. Herring's cinder track is coming m for attention by trainers. They can work wet or dry. # * ■ • A fllly by Nelson Derby taken m hand by J. Shaw looks the goods. # * • Rolfe Audubon looks spic and span, but Derby day will tell the tale. ' ' * * .• Mulwaree is at it again and shows a new lease of life. # * # The season will kick oft! m Auckland next month. # «■ # Etta Cole is stated to have met with a slight mishap. It's to be hoped it is not bad. ■ # «■ * Peter Pirate is m toil at Mangere. He should come early. # * # Some speed fiend is Western Kinsr. You want to 'see him turn it on a.t Epsom. ' # » . • The Te Awamutu team will be worth watching this season. # * * If they don't take a "pull" with Trustworthy they'll spoil a godd one. She's too young to get too much. ) # * » So far Gold Rain has failed to race. Northlands will see if its any good or not. # # # Jewel Pointer's defection from the N.Z. Cup was an oversight on the part of his connections. # • • The recent gale m Auckland dislodged a pane of glass on the stand at Alexandra Park. Had it been raceday someone would now be wearing a halo. • • ft- • • ' , There has been some talk of Koro Peter and Warplane changing hands. At present it does not look like it. # # # Nella Dillon is rounding into shape and a few fast trials should see her cherry ripe. #• ■ • Dad's Hope's first outing will be at Whangarei. : * • • They are not overlooking Concertina. She is m regular work. ' #..■#■■■ # Florrie Bingen has produced a colt foal to Worthy Bond. He's ,a pacer. # * * Up north they still talk Padlock for the N.Z. Cup. '
